The orbital elements of Nina are:

            e (Eccentricity)                : 0.2262772
            a (Semimajor axis)              : 2.6645128
            i (Inclination)                 : 14.57386
            Ω (Longitude of ascending node) : 283.69809
            ω (Argument of perihelion)      : 49.09893
            M (Mean anomaly)                : 34.72399
            Epoch                           : 2025 Nov 21

            L (Longitude of perihelion)     : 331.86766
            B (Latitude of perihelion)      : 10.96391
            P (Orbital period in years)     : 4.35

    Terminology:
            
    delta:  distance between minor planet and earth in AU
    radius: distance between minor planet and sun in AU
    magn:   magnitude (brightness) estimate    
    ra:     right ascension in hours (24h = 360deg)
    dec:    declination in degrees
    elong:  elongation in degrees (angle sun-earth-minor planet)    
    phase:  phase angle in degrees (angle sun-minor planet-earth)        
    AU:     Astronomical Unit (mean distance between earth and sun: 149597870.7 km
